 Background:

The Federal Ministry of Health (FMOH) in the Republic of Sudan is implementing a strong Health System Strengthening programme through one of its Directorate Generals, particularly the Directorate General of International Health (DGIH) under which is placed the Program Management Unit (PMU) for GAVI grants. The DGIH is responsible for coordinating with donors, government, and non-government agencies in their contribution for developing the national HSS strategy as well as related operational plans. It is also responsible of resource mobilization, implementation, and monitoring and evaluation of all grants funded by Gavi.

Currently, the PMU is responsible of managing the New Funding Mechanism of the HSS programs in the frame of the new HSS3 grant.
